About the Opportunity
We are looking for Data Enumerators who will work
closely with the MEL Team to ensure that relevant data is collected, analyzed,
and used to inform Program, management, design, and implementation decisions.
This position is based in Mombasa and Lodwar. Applicants
must be based in these locations.
The main responsibilities of the Data Enumerator
include the following;
Responsibilities
- Assist the MEL team in conducting outcome surveys such as
baseline and end line
- Support in qualitative data collection (Focus group
Discussions and Key Informants Interviews).
- Enumerators will use a mobile data collection tool (Kobo) to
gather and accurately record responses on already existing tools and
review them to identify any errors or inconsistencies before submitting
them.
- Support in ensuring that questionnaires/data collection forms
have been thoroughly checked and completed
- Recognize and give account of problems in obtaining data
and provide useful feedback from data collection activities as well as
provide honest, clear feedback on challenges and successes.
- Undertake any other duties as directed by the MEL Team.
